WMS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2019 in Review

163 of the 5,075 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Advanced Drainage Systems (WMS) for Q4 2019, worth a combined $2.27B — up 25% from $1.81B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 32 funds opened new WMS positions and 20 closed out — a net gain of 12 holders — while 70 added to existing stakes and 52 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Invesco, adding an estimated $30.5M. The largest seller was Millennium Management, cutting an estimated $18.6M.
